Roof reshingling services involve replacing or upgrading the existing roof covering with new shingles or other materials to restore the roof’s integrity and appearance. This process typically includes removing the old roofing material, inspecting the underlying structure for damage, and installing a fresh layer of shingles designed to protect the home from weather elements. Whether due to aging, wear and tear, or storm damage, reshingling helps ensure that a roof remains durable and functional for years to come. It is an essential step in maintaining the overall safety and value of a property, especially when the current roofing shows signs of deterioration.

This service is particularly valuable for addressing common roofing problems such as leaks, missing or curling shingles, and granule loss that can compromise the roof’s ability to keep out water and debris. Over time, exposure to harsh weather conditions can cause shingles to crack, lift, or become brittle, leading to potential water infiltration and structural issues. Reshingling can effectively seal these vulnerabilities, preventing further damage to the home’s interior and supporting the longevity of the roof. The overview below groups typical Roof Reshingling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Owosso,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or roof repairs in Owosso typically cost between $250 and $600, covering tasks like replacing a few shingles or fixing small leaks. Many routine repairs f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age. Fewer projects reach into higher price points in this category.

Partial Reshingling - When only part of a roof needs replacement, costs generally range from $1,500 to $3,500. Larger, more complex partial projects can push beyond this range, but most fall within this typical band.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ete roof replacements in Owosso usually cost between $5,000 and $10,000, depending on the size and materials used. Many homeowners see projects in the middle of this range, with larger or high-end materials increasing the price.

Complex or Custom Projects - Large, complex, or custom roofing jobs can exceed $10,000, especially with premium materials or unique architectural features. These projects are less common and tend to be at the higher end of the cost spectrum for local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the signs that roof reshingling might be needed? Indicators include missing or damaged shingles, widespread granule loss, leaks inside the home, or visible curling and cracking on the roof surface.

How do local contractors determine the best type of shingles for a roof? They assess factors such as the roof’s age, structural condition, local climate, and homeowner preferences to recommend suitable shingle options.

Can roof reshingling be done over existing shingles? In some cases, contractors can install new shingles over existing ones, but they will evaluate the roof’s condition to ensure proper adhesion and performance.

What preparation is needed before a roof reshingling project begins? Typically, the area around the home should be cleared of obstacles, and the contractor will need access to the roof to perform an inspection and prepare the work site.
